论文部分内容阅读
网络技术的革新以及多媒体等实时业务的爆炸式增长,导致了当前的网络已不足以为用户提供良好的观看视频服务体验(QoE)。软件定义网络(Software Defined Networking,SDN)在此背景下应运而生。SDN将传统的控制与转发平面分离,这使得网络可以单独更换底层通用交换设备来提升网络规模,使网络各层面可以独立进行演进而降低成本,并减少因网络复杂而带来的脆弱性,更好地提高SDN的稳定性。但是,即使是在SDN最优调度的情形下,多媒体实时业务仍会带来业务流排队等待问题,这势必会造成用户观看视频时延迟的增大,而导致用户服务体验不佳。如何解决这些问题,学术界和产业界至今未能给出有效的解决方案。目前在SDN环境下对业务流的服务质量研究工作大都集中在路由优化层面上,即通过寻找更好的的路由算法来为多媒体业务提供有效的QoS保障。但针对多媒体业务的实时性、多样性、流量突发性以及业务的高并发性却缺少相应的研究。本文以解决这些挑战作为研究切入点,以提高服务保障为目标,基于网络演算理论和接纳控制思想,开展以下研究工作。首先,针对视频业务的高并发性,使用接纳控制对多媒体流进行并行接纳,得益于接纳控制在预防网络拥塞方面的优势,该接纳机制可有效地提高网络运行效率。其次,设计了一个聚合调度模型用于对接纳后的视频流进行聚合调度并使用网络演算来对聚合流调度进行性能分析。通过对比现有的混合调度模型,聚合调度模型能有效降低多媒体流传输的时延和积压。再次,通过OMNET++仿真试验验证了聚合模型的正确性和有效性,即聚合调度模型能够更好的为多媒体业务提供更优的服务保障。